Chilton Mural Art Project
The Chilton County Arts Council is working to beautify our communities by installing murals on several walls around our county.


​The Chilton Mural Arts Project is a public art project benefitting Chilton County that works in partnership with our communities, grassroots organizations, city agencies, schools, and philanthropies to achieve the following goals:
​
• Develop sustainable partnerships with community organizations in order to create murals that reflect the community’s culture, history, and vision
• Catalyze community empowerment, neighborhood beautification, and civic pride
• Foster youth development through experiential art education and mentorship with professional artists
• Support artists in sharing their talents and experiences with youth and communities in Chilton County
• Use the power of art to bring our communities together 

The average mural costs $8,000 to $12,000 and takes and average of 6-8 weeks to paint.  Given the expense and time constraints of the murals we will be painting each year, budgetary realities and our commitment to making murals a meaningful part of youth and community development, we are requiring that ALL murals go through a competitive selection process.  This information is to let you know how you and/or your community group can request a mural and the process we will be using to decide what murals we paint each year.

The following is a checklist of tasks applicants should use prior to applying for a mural with the Chilton Mural Arts Project.  If you can answer YES to most of these questions, you are in a good position to proceed with the application!
​
 Have I talked to my neighbors and/or community groups about a mural?
 Have I identified a wall that does not peel, crack or have leaks?
 Have I tried to speak with the wall owner and/or obtain permission for a mural on that wall?
 Do I have a fabulous idea for the mural that will be meaningful for the whole community?
 Am I able to work with Chilton Mural Arts directors to have at least three to five (3-5) meetings about the mural?
 Have I made a firm commitment to maintain the area around the mural with my neighbors?
 Did I include a photograph of the wall with my application?
